CAS 397864-11-8
:1H-Indole,3-bromo-7-nitro-
Description:
1H-Indole,3-bromo-7-nitro- is an organic compound characterized by its indole structure, which consists of a fused benzene and pyrrole ring. The presence of a bromine atom at the 3-position and a nitro group at the 7-position introduces distinct chemical properties and reactivity. This compound is typically a yellow to orange solid and is known for its potential applications in medicinal chemistry, particularly in the development of pharmaceuticals due to its ability to interact with biological targets. The bromine substituent can enhance electrophilic reactivity, while the nitro group may serve as a functional handle for further chemical modifications. Additionally, 1H-Indole derivatives are often studied for their roles in various biological processes, including their effects on neurotransmitter systems. The compound's solubility and stability can vary depending on the solvent and environmental conditions, making it important to consider these factors in practical applications. Overall, 1H-Indole,3-bromo-7-nitro- exemplifies the diverse chemistry of indole derivatives and their significance in research and industry.
Formula:C8H5BrN2O2
Synonyms:- 3-Bromo-7-nitro-1H-indole
